Argument: Cluster bombs kill soldiers of militaries deploying them

Issue Report: Cluster bomb ban

Support

Dick Devlin. “Ban these bombs that kill indiscriminately”. 12 July 2008] – “when U.S. soldiers stumbled upon tens of thousands of dud U.S. submunitions in the deserts of Saudi Arabia and Iraq during Operation Desert Storm (Iraq, 1991), they did not know what the litter was. As a result of their curiosity, this type of U.S. weaponry killed and injured more American troops than any Iraqi weapon system during that war.”
